Steps to Safely Remove Glass from Aluminum Window Frame in South Africa
Aluminum window frames are a popular choice for homeowners in South Africa due to their durability and sleek appearance. However, there may come a time when you need to remove the glass from your aluminum window frame, whether it’s to replace a broken pane or to clean the windows thoroughly. In this article, we will guide you through the steps to safely remove glass from an aluminum window frame in South Africa.
Firstly, it is important to ensure your safety before attempting to remove the glass. Wear protective gloves and safety goggles to protect your hands and eyes from any potential injuries. Additionally, make sure you have all the necessary tools at hand, such as a putty knife, a glazing tool, and a rubber mallet.
The first step in removing the glass is to carefully remove the glazing beads. These are the small strips of metal or plastic that hold the glass in place within the frame. Start by inserting the putty knife between the glazing bead and the frame, gently prying it away. Be cautious not to apply too much force, as this could damage the frame or the glass. Once the glazing bead is loose, use your fingers or a pair of pliers to completely remove it from the frame.
Next, you will need to remove the old glazing compound or putty that holds the glass in place. This can be done by using the putty knife to scrape away the old compound. Be careful not to scratch the frame or the glass while doing this. If the compound is particularly stubborn, you can use a heat gun to soften it, making it easier to remove. However, be cautious not to overheat the glass, as this could cause it to crack.
Once the old glazing compound has been removed, you can now safely remove the glass from the frame. Start by tapping the glass gently with a rubber mallet to loosen it from the frame. Be sure to tap on the edge of the glass, rather than the center, to avoid shattering it. Once the glass is loose, carefully lift it out of the frame and set it aside in a safe place.
After removing the glass, take the opportunity to clean both the frame and the glass thoroughly. Use a mild detergent and warm water to clean the frame, ensuring that all dirt and debris are removed. For the glass, you can use a glass cleaner or a mixture of vinegar and water to achieve a streak-free shine. Allow both the frame and the glass to dry completely before proceeding.
Finally, if you are replacing the glass, now is the time to install the new pane. Apply a thin layer of glazing compound or putty to the frame, ensuring that it is evenly spread. Carefully place the new glass into the frame, pressing it firmly against the compound. Once the glass is in place, reattach the glazing beads by gently pressing them back into the frame.

Effective Techniques for Removing Glass from Aluminum Window Frames in South Africa
Effective Techniques for Removing Glass from Aluminum Window Frames in South Africa
Removing glass from aluminum window frames can be a challenging task, especially if you are not familiar with the proper techniques. However, with the right approach and tools, you can successfully remove the glass without causing any damage to the frame. In this article, we will discuss some effective techniques for removing glass from aluminum window frames in South Africa.
Before you begin the process, it is important to gather all the necessary tools and materials. You will need safety goggles, gloves, a putty knife, a rubber mallet, a heat gun or hairdryer, and a vacuum cleaner. These tools will help you safely and efficiently remove the glass from the frame.
The first step in removing the glass is to protect yourself by wearing safety goggles and gloves. Glass shards can be sharp and dangerous, so it is crucial to take precautions to avoid any injuries. Once you are properly protected, you can proceed with the removal process.
Start by using a putty knife to carefully remove any old putty or sealant around the edges of the glass. This will help loosen the glass and make it easier to remove. Be gentle and take your time to avoid damaging the frame.
Next, you can use a heat gun or hairdryer to apply heat to the edges of the glass. The heat will help soften the adhesive or sealant holding the glass in place, making it easier to remove. Move the heat source back and forth along the edges of the glass, being careful not to overheat or damage the frame.
Once the adhesive or sealant is softened, you can gently tap the glass with a rubber mallet to loosen it further. Start at one corner and work your way around the edges, tapping lightly to avoid breaking the glass. The rubber mallet will provide enough force to loosen the glass without causing any damage.
As you tap the glass, you may notice that it starts to come loose from the frame. Use your hands to carefully lift and remove the glass from the frame. If the glass is still stuck, you can use the putty knife to gently pry it away from the frame. Be patient and take your time to avoid any accidents.
After removing the glass, it is important to clean the frame thoroughly. Use a vacuum cleaner to remove any glass shards or debris from the frame. Be thorough and make sure all the glass particles are removed to prevent any injuries or damage.
Once the frame is clean, you can proceed with installing a new piece of glass or applying a new sealant. Make sure to follow the manufacturer’s instructions for installing the glass or sealant properly. This will ensure a secure and long-lasting fit.
